Star Wars Andor handler godt nok om en lidt mindre vigtig karakter set i det større billede, men samtidig går serien i en lidt anden retning end de fleste andre Star Wars-projekter. Folkene bag valgte nemlig helt tidligt at begrænse brugen af CGI-effekter, og bygge størstedelen af scenerne fysisk.
I et interview med Collider fortæller skuespiller Adria Arjona, der spiller karakteren Bix Caleen i showet, at de faktisk byggede en hel by i stedet for at satse på digitale effekter.
"They built an entire city for us, like an entire city. I got lost in it. I remember the first day that I walked on set, and I was in costume already, which was a coincidence. It just happened that was the day that they gave me the tour. I was at a costume fitting and I went over there, and I was mind blown. It was an entire outdoor city that exists. Ferrix exists. It's not in a studio. It's not parts of a set that we filmed in studio. It is very much a city. I keep saying three to five city blocks. I could be wrong. And I also could be maybe under, I'm not sure, I'm not good with distances."
